At the Sportitalia Village in Brianza, AC Milan made a comeback to draw with Monza 2-2. For Giovanni Renna's side, two long-range strikes from La Mantia and Plazzotta didn't secure a win. Following the 0-1 win in Cremona, the Rossoneri stayed consistent and showed character, but still missed out on their first home win of the season. Renna's game plan is clear: controlled possession, intense pressing, and constant midfield runs. Today's play placed the two scorers in the spotlight: La Mantia and Plazzotta.
AC Milan played the game in line with their own strategy: clean and controlled passing led by Pandolfi and immediate ball recovery from Scotti and Ossola placed constant pressure on Monza, who struggled to leave their own half for a lot of the match. Despite creating more opportunities thanks to these tactical strengths, with Bouyer rarely challenged, the Rossoneri paid the price for two examples of Monza's clinical finishing. The points from today move them up in the standings, keeping the Rossoneri close to the top on ten points. Next match: an away clash against Atalanta.

MATCH REPORT A positive start in Carate Brianza: Milan Primavera push up the pitch and create opportunities right off the bat. In the 11th minute, Castiello runs down the left and crosses to Scotti, but can't find the captain as the ball sails too high. Just two minutes later, Scotti poses another threat as he links up with Ossola, then with Castiello, and finishes with an outside-foot shot that brushes past Monza's post. In the 15th minute, Monza respond with a free kick from Attinasi, but Bouyer keeps his composure. The Rossoneri had another opportunity in the 30th minute, Plazzotta finds Pandolfi, whose left-footed shot drifts wide. Two minutes later, Ossola delivers a cross that Perera heads on, but the ball sails over the crossbar. Despite lots of opportunities, the score remains unchanged at the end of the first half, 0-0.
The second half gets off to an eventful start as just a minute in, AC Milan take the lead with their first shot: a powerful long-range strike from La Mantia finds the top corner for 1-0. Monza had not yet tested Bouyer responded in the 53rd minute with Fogliaro's cross and Ballabio's finish to make it 1-1 with the visitor's first real chance. The Rossoneri attack in waves: in the 54th minute, Scotti tests Stranjar, and just nine minutes later, Ossola's shot is pushed over the bar by the fingertips of Monza's goalkeeper. In the 64th minute, a corner sees two failed opportunities for Pandolfi, with Stranjar deflecting the second attempt onto the post. In the 76th minute, Mout sends in a corner kick, a scramble follows, and Azarovs finds the net to make an unexpected 1-2 lead for Monza. AC Milan push for the equaliser, and the final moments are tense. In the 88th minute, Scotti's bicycle kick is denied, followed by several shots that never truly test the goalkeeper. Finally, in the 89th minute, Plazzotta unleashes a powerful left-footed strike into the top corner to make it 2-2. In added time, a Monza counter with Fardin tries Milan, but the match ends level.
